__init__.py 1.8 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273747576777879808182838485
  1. # mssql/__init__.py
  2. # Copyright (C) 2005-2022 the SQLAlchemy authors and contributors
  3. # <see AUTHORS file>
  4. #
  5. # This module is part of SQLAlchemy and is released under
  6. # the MIT License: https://www.opensource.org/licenses/mit-license.php
  7. from . import base # noqa
  8. from . import mxodbc # noqa
  9. from . import pymssql # noqa
  10. from . import pyodbc # noqa
  11. from .base import BIGINT
  12. from .base import BINARY
  13. from .base import BIT
  14. from .base import CHAR
  15. from .base import DATE
  16. from .base import DATETIME
  17. from .base import DATETIME2
  18. from .base import DATETIMEOFFSET
  19. from .base import DECIMAL
  20. from .base import FLOAT
  21. from .base import IMAGE
  22. from .base import INTEGER
  23. from .base import JSON
  24. from .base import MONEY
  25. from .base import NCHAR
  26. from .base import NTEXT
  27. from .base import NUMERIC
  28. from .base import NVARCHAR
  29. from .base import REAL
  30. from .base import ROWVERSION
  31. from .base import SMALLDATETIME
  32. from .base import SMALLINT
  33. from .base import SMALLMONEY
  34. from .base import SQL_VARIANT
  35. from .base import TEXT
  36. from .base import TIME
  37. from .base import TIMESTAMP
  38. from .base import TINYINT
  39. from .base import try_cast
  40. from .base import UNIQUEIDENTIFIER
  41. from .base import VARBINARY
  42. from .base import VARCHAR
  43. from .base import XML
  44. base.dialect = dialect = pyodbc.dialect
  45. __all__ = (
  46. "JSON",
  47. "INTEGER",
  48. "BIGINT",
  49. "SMALLINT",
  50. "TINYINT",
  51. "VARCHAR",
  52. "NVARCHAR",
  53. "CHAR",
  54. "NCHAR",
  55. "TEXT",
  56. "NTEXT",
  57. "DECIMAL",
  58. "NUMERIC",
  59. "FLOAT",
  60. "DATETIME",
  61. "DATETIME2",
  62. "DATETIMEOFFSET",
  63. "DATE",
  64. "TIME",
  65. "SMALLDATETIME",
  66. "BINARY",
  67. "VARBINARY",
  68. "BIT",
  69. "REAL",
  70. "IMAGE",
  71. "TIMESTAMP",
  72. "ROWVERSION",
  73. "MONEY",
  74. "SMALLMONEY",
  75. "UNIQUEIDENTIFIER",
  76. "SQL_VARIANT",
  77. "XML",
  78. "dialect",
  79. "try_cast",
  80. )